September 3, 1952 — Tucson, AZ — Dark Ellipse Makes Three Coordinated Turns

September 3, 1952 — Tucson, AZ
9:00 a.m. Instructor pilot Donald L. McCraven and N. D. Thomas observe a dark elliptical object reflecting sunlight 6 miles north of Tucson, Arizona. The object makes three well-coordinated turns with no perceptible sound. It moves at tremendous speed during a slight climb and is observed for approximately 90 seconds. [Eberhart]
